Secondary test – Subculture any colonies demonstrating the qualities specified in Table one in triple sugar-iron agar by very first inoculating the surface area of your slope then building a stab society With all the very same inoculate a tube of urea broth. Incubate at 36º to 38º for eighteen to 24 hours. The development of acid and gasoline within the stab tradition (with or without having concomitant blackening) along with the absence of acidity with the floor advancement during the triple sugar iron agar, together with the absence of a purple colour in the urea broth, indicates the existence of salmonellae.
